Few MRL violations on Dutch products
|
22/05/2014
|
The number of violations of the maximum residue limits (MRLs) for plant protection products in fruit and vegetables is decreasing. This is due to strict checks on products or on importing countries where excess residues have been detected in the past. This decrease is primarily the result of fewer violations of the limits for products coming from outside Europe. Dutch fruit and vegetables are cleaner than imported products.
